Spry选项卡面板-无需单击即可选择菜单项



我使用Spry选项卡面板。我想在不点击的情况下选择菜单。我设置了一个默认菜单。

当我点击一个链接或按钮时,默认菜单应该被激活,而不需要重新加载页面。

如何做到这一点?

这是关于你的后续问题:

例如,我有3个菜单项:menu1,menu2和menu3..Menu1被设置为默认菜单。现在,我选择menu3,在menu3内容区有一个按钮。当我点击那个按钮时,我想让默认菜单(manu1)处于活动状态。

在第三个选项卡面板内容中,放入<a href="#" onclick="TabbedPanels1.showPanel(0); return false;">Go to Menu 1</a>

为了更清楚地理解,请看下面的代码:
<body>
<div id="TabbedPanels1" class="TabbedPanels">
  <ul class="TabbedPanelsTabGroup">
    <li class="TabbedPanelsTab" tabindex="0">Menu 1</li>
    <li class="TabbedPanelsTab" tabindex="0">Menu 2</li>
    <li class="TabbedPanelsTab" tabindex="0">Menu 3</li>
  </ul>
<div class="TabbedPanelsContentGroup">
    <div class="TabbedPanelsContent">Content 1</div>
    <div class="TabbedPanelsContent">Content 2</div>
    <div class="TabbedPanelsContent">Content 3 <a href="#" onclick="TabbedPanels1.showPanel(0); return false;">Go to Menu 1</a> </div>
  </div></div>
<script type="text/javascript">
var TabbedPanels1 = new Spry.Widget.TabbedPanels("TabbedPanels1");
</script>
</body>

p。(为了加强Joonas的回答)http://adobe.github.com/Spry/samples/tabbedpanels/tabbed_panel_sample.htm

希望这能回答你的问题!

相关内容

  • 没有找到相关文章